What they do

A Home Health Aide helps individuals who are disabled, elderly, or chronically ill with daily tasks, such as dressing, washing, and light housekeeping. They can care for patients in their homes or other healthcare settings, and may perform basic medical care under the direction of a nurse or other medical professional. These roles typically require more comprehensive agency-approved training programs.
